Aug 17, 2023 Print this page Truth Inspected Helped living supplies older adults with a more comprehensive base of support than independent living, but offers less assistance than a nursing home or memory treatment facility. Medicare will not cover the cost of assisted living or any kind of kind of long-lasting care. Medicaid might spend for specialized care within the assisted living setting and some state-level Medicaid waivers will certainly aid the resident cover the expense of bed and board, utilizing a mix of the individual's revenue and Medicaid funds.

Other usual names for a competent rehabilitation center include proficient nursing home or transitional nursing care facility. Nursing homes are for older grownups with persistent conditions that call for continuous, experienced care, such as Alzheimer's disease, congestive heart failing, or other problems that have actually worsened near the end of life.

Various other common names for a retirement home consist of lasting treatment and experienced nursing care. Memory care is long-lasting treatment particularly for individuals with amnesia triggered by Alzheimer's condition or an additional type of mental deterioration. Memory care might be embedded in an assisted living or nursing facility, but it is a separate kind of treatment.

According to the American Wellness Care Association's National Center for Assisted Living (AHCA/NCAL), about 55% of homeowners in assisted living areas are 85 or older, and 26% are between the ages of 75 and 84.9 Still, age alone is not a determining factor when it pertains to aided living.

This charge typically covers the expense of a common or exclusive house, Wi-Fi and wire, routine house cleaning and washing services, and three dishes each day. In many cases, sharing an apartment or condo with another citizen can decrease the cost of room and board. One nursing home we looked into in Fort Collins, Colorado, supplied shared suites for $3,550 per homeowner, whereas the month-to-month price for an exclusive studio was $4,550.
